Air pollution: its origin and control
The first edition of the text was modified in three broad areas: (1) new material added in several chapters for e.g., a more through coverage of particulate distributions, a mathematical analysis of the adsorption wave; (2) old material updated or removed if considered no longer appropriate for e.g., rewritten section on flue gas desulfurization, chapter on mobile sources; and (3) addition of new problems. The second edition essentially continues to present information on the following areas: (1) the effects of pollutants on health and welfare; (2) federal laws and regulations; (3) the modelling of atmosphere dispersion of pollutants; and (4) the general and specific approaches to the control of emissions-small and large scale, mobile and stationary, combustion and noncombustion. The text discusses in some depth the mechanisms responsible for the effectiveness of control devices. Instrumentation required for monitoring is covered only briefly; some economic data are presented for comparative purposes.
